Nalco bags Capexil award
Our Bureau
Bhubaneswar, Oct 11: National Aluminium Company, the country's leading manufacturer-exporter of alumina and aluminium, has bagged the top export award of Chemical and Allied Products Export Promotion Council (Capexil) for 1997-98. This is the 11th time in succession that Nalco has won this award, which will be presented at a special function in November at Mumbai. Since inception, Nalco has achieved success as an exporter. During financial year 1997-98, Nalco exported 55,000 tonnes of metal and 4.8 lakh tonnes of calcined alumina, earning a record foreign exchange of Rs 679.48 crore as against Rs 637.86 crore in 1996-97. Nalco's products are sold in more than 30 countries including the UK, the US, France, Norway, Italy, Brazil, Australia, Indonesia and China.
